TEXTURES - UK Tour kicks off this Friday - official tour trailer released



Dutch poly-rhythmic metallers TEXTURES released their new album Phenotype back in February of this year and are touring extensively in support of the album. The band are currently on the road with labelmates Amorphis and are due to hit UK soil TOMORROW - Friday, March 18th. AVATAR DEBUT 2 TRACKS FROM NEW CONCEPT LP 'FEATHERS & FLESH'



AVATAR have launched the first two tracks off their forthcoming concept album 'Feathers & Flesh' wich is set for release on Friday, 13th May, 2016 via Another Century.

The aim is set higher, further and deeper than ever before for AVATAR. Not only is this concept album their most extensive work to date, showing the widest range of any of their albums, it also contains a story too extensive for any booklet, so they made a book. 'Feathers & Flesh' was recorded in Germany, Finland and Sweden in December 2015 with producer extraordinaire Sylvia Massy (System of a Down, Tool, Red Hot Chili Peppers).

“Avatar is an amazing band” says Massy, adding, “The singer has the wild energy and charisma I love, and the players are relentless. The album we’re making is an epic. Each song powerfully stands on it’s own, but is only a piece of a larger story. This album is the project I’ve been dreaming about for years!”

The music is as always, rooted in the extreme, with plenty of melodic sensibility and a lust for experimentation. There is a love for intense double bass drumming, riffing and shredding of timeless dimensions alongside rough edges, slow grooves and epic storytelling for the ages. The idea is that as the band digs deeper, the fists will be held up higher. The end result is a modern metal album with all the ruthlessness and power one could ask for handled with a loving songwriter’s hand, inspired by The Beatles and Queen.

OVERKILL - Band streams track video in support of forthcoming UK tour



New Jersey's thrash legends Overkill are set to embark on an eight date tour across the UK and Ireland in April with labelmates, Vader. In celebration of the run of dates, the band has revealed a track video for 'Down To The Bone'.

METAL ON THE HILL! Heavy Metal returns to Graz!



Is anybody surprised that a town bearing a name like Eisenerz (= iron ore) is home to an absolute metal giant like NAPALM RECORDS? Of course not. Much more baffling though is that the Austrian state of Styria – to which Eisenerz belongs – hasn`t seen a metal-only festival in ages! Luckily Napalm`s live department NAPALM EVENTS has now stepped in to riff all of Southern Austria out of its slumber…

In cooperation with “Spielstätten Graz”, this one will have its baptism of fire in 2016 at the picturesque “Schloßberg”: METAL ON THE HILL is the name of the game!

Directly beneath the highest point of Styria`s capital – the plateau of the Schloßberg – lies Graz` most popular open air event location: the Schloßberg stage Kasematten. A stage plus a vast auditorium in the old fortress walls had was erected in the 1930s – an absolute trademark of the city! Especially during summer nights and open air events the place is brimming with darkly romantic atmosphere. A sliding roof protects the audience from any fitful weather.

In addition, the first festival day (attention: limited capacity!) will go down at the “Dom im Berg” (= mountain cathedral). This venue is definitely Graz` most unique event location! In 1999, this multifunctional spot was carved out of the mountain and opened to the public at the 2000 state fair.

GYPSY CHIEF GOLIATH Returns For Release Of Third Album Through Pitch Black Records This April



Pitch Black Records is thrilled to announce the return of one of Canada's premier stoner metal acts, GYPSY CHIEF GOLIATH, with their new, third album, Citizens Of Nowhere, set for release this April.

Citizens Of Nowhere is the follow-up to GYPSY CHIEF GOLIATH's superb New Machines Of The Night (Pitch Black Records, 2013) which received numerous praises worldwide, including the #4 spot in Revolver Magazine's online readers poll for album of the week as well as charting #15 on the CMJ Loud Charts.

The main driving force behind GYPSY CHIEF GOLIATH, vocalist/guitarist Al "The Yeti" Bones (also of Serpents Of Secrecy, The Mighty Nimbus, Georgian Skull, Mister Bones) comments: "It's been awesome working with such a flagship independent metal label like Pitch Black Records. It's so important to form an alliance with a label that believes in what you do as much as you do. Our new album is a smoke riff masterpiece that tells tales of the apocalypse, death, space, time travel, and the almighty highway!"

Proudly (and rightly so) declaring their affection for that good old warm sound, GYPSY CHIEF GOLIATH has gone completely analogue on this one, recording on reel to reel tape at Sharktank Studios in Windsor, Ontario. The album includes eleven tracks, with a cover of the Sabbath classic "Killing Yourself To Live" as a CD bonus. Clocking in at just under an hour, this is an album that truly "reels" the listener in right from the start and the band's unique style of bluesy stoner rock/metal, which includes three guitars and a harmonica, is set to captivate audiences once again.
